#bb6deb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#bb6deb is composed of 73.3% red, 42.7% green and 92.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 20.4% cyan, 53.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 7.8% black. It has a hue angle of 277.1 degrees, a saturation of 75.9% and a lightness of 67.5%. #bb6deb color hex could be obtained by blending #ffdaff with #7700d7. Closest websafe color is: #cc66ff.

Shades and Tints of #bb6deb

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060109 is the darkest color, while #fbf7fe is the lightest one.

Tones of #bb6deb

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#ada6b2 is the less saturated color, while #c05afe is the most saturated one.
